Responsibilities
Provide Underwriting, Product Development and Actuarial with filing guidance to develop/assemble product filings for DOI submission (both for Bureau adoptions and independent filings) and manage filing lifecycle.
Ensure forms, rates, and rules are submitted for publishing on SharePoint immediately upon receiving approval from the state. All documentation submitted should be clear and accurate.
Research competitor filings upon request and include a brief summary of the information collected, key observations and/or any other critical highlights that would assist the requesting area.
Analyze circulars (ISO, NCCI, AAIS and Independent Bureaus) and make corresponding state filing and system implementation recommendations.
Proofread forms, rates, and rules to identify discrepancies to be corrected prior to submission.
Thoroughly review criticisms received and provide links and/or attachments to referenced laws and/or statues to Underwriting, Product Development, and Actuarial.
Monitor SERFF on a daily basis to obtain filing statuses and criticisms in order to provide timely updates to Underwriting, Product Development, and Actuary.
